Output 99959c8b9f44f9aedef21b8b5409a767c4c11e5c5dd1241672ab8af918620fb6:0

value
598156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0bb52576d63e9f41ca97a0a7bc3218e92e9abfd6 OP_EQUALVERIFY OP_CHECKSIG
address
124uSNyJhrWLghgPXNXPA85L9exNGuvkoF
transaction
99959c8b9f44f9aedef21b8b5409a767c4c11e5c5dd1241672ab8af918620fb6
spent
true